Experimenting with the Rest of the Face Makeup

Eyes, eyebrows and surrounding skin makeup

I knew that I wanted the skin around the eyes to be very smooth and even look and I wanted it white, so I used the white super colour and, using my foundation brush, applied a thin, even layer of the product. I then coated the eyelashes in white super colour. I put white super colour in the eyebrows, but felt they looked like I had tried to cover them up, but it had gone wrong. I therefore decided to give them more texture, by brushing the white super colour against the direction of hair growth and I really like the effect that this gave!



Lips

I wanted the lips to be the same colour as the contour and eye makeup and I didn't want them to be too harsh. I therefore decided to use the same eyeshadow colours used on the rest of the face, on the lips. This would mean that the lips would have a soft edge and the colour would look less painted on.
